跨平臺IDE集成開發(fā)環(huán)境Clion入門教程(七):用戶界面導(dǎo)覽
CLion是一款專為開發(fā)C及C++所設(shè)計的跨平臺IDE。它是以IntelliJ為基礎(chǔ)設(shè)計的,包含了許多智能功能來提高開發(fā)人員的生產(chǎn)力。這種強(qiáng)大的IDE幫助開發(fā)人員在Linux、OS X和Windows上來開發(fā)C/C++,同時它還使用智能編輯器來提高代碼質(zhì)量、自動代碼重構(gòu)并且深度整合CMake編譯系統(tǒng),從而提高開發(fā)人員的工作效率。
CLion現(xiàn)已更新至2019.2版本,新版本為嵌入式開發(fā)人員提供了更多幫助,并提高了幾個重要方面的一般調(diào)試能力。編輯器現(xiàn)在具有參數(shù)名稱提示,并且它具有改進(jìn)的代碼分析功能,為“未使用的包含”帶回更新的檢查。點擊查看更新詳情!
用戶界面導(dǎo)覽
在CLion中打開項目時,默認(rèn)用戶界面如下所示:
根據(jù)插件集和配置設(shè)置的不同,IDE的外觀和行為可能會有所不同。
編輯器
焦點: Escape
使用編輯器讀取和編寫代碼。
導(dǎo)航條
焦點: Alt+Home
顯示/隱藏:查看| 外觀| 導(dǎo)航欄
頂部的導(dǎo)航欄是“ 項目”工具窗口的快速替代方法 ,您可以在其中導(dǎo)航項目結(jié)構(gòu)并打開文件進(jìn)行編輯。
使用導(dǎo)航欄右側(cè)的按鈕來構(gòu)建,運行
和調(diào)試
應(yīng)用程序,并執(zhí)行基本的版本控制操作(如果配置了版本控制集成)。它還包含用于運行任何內(nèi)容
(按Ctrl兩次)和“到處搜索”
(按Shift兩次)的按鈕。
默認(rèn)情況下,帶有用于打開和保存文件,撤消和重做操作的按鈕的主工具欄是隱藏的。要顯示它,請選擇查看| 外觀| 工具欄。
狀態(tài)欄
顯示/隱藏:查看| 外觀| 狀態(tài)欄
當(dāng)您將鼠標(biāo)指針懸停在狀態(tài)欄上時,底部的狀態(tài)欄顯示事件消息和動作說明。它還指示整個項目和IDE的狀態(tài),并提供對各種設(shè)置的訪問。下表列出了狀態(tài)欄上顯示的默認(rèn)圖標(biāo)和元素。根據(jù)插件集和配置設(shè)置的不同,除默認(rèn)元素外,還有許多其他元素。
圖標(biāo) | 描述 |
單擊以顯示/隱藏工具窗口欄。雙擊并按住Alt以顯示隱藏的工具窗口欄。 | |
![]() | 單擊以顯示后臺任務(wù)管理器。僅當(dāng)正在進(jìn)行后臺任務(wù)時,此圖標(biāo)才可見。 |
52:11 | 除以冒號的數(shù)字表示編輯器中的當(dāng)前插入符號位置(行和列)。單擊數(shù)字跳到特定的行和列。如果在編輯器中選擇一個代碼片段,CLion還將顯示所選片段中的字符數(shù)和換行符。 |
![]() | 單擊以在編輯器中更改當(dāng)前文件的行尾。 |
![]() | 單擊以在編輯器中更改當(dāng)前文件的編碼。 |
![]() | 單擊以更改當(dāng)前文件中使用的縮進(jìn)樣式。 |
![]() | 單擊以鎖定文件以防止編輯(將其設(shè)置為只讀)。 |
![]() | 單擊以更改代碼檢查突出顯示設(shè)置。 使用滑塊在檢查 選中“ 省電模式”復(fù)選框,以通過消除所有后臺操作來最小化功耗 |
工具窗口
顯示/隱藏:查看| 工具視窗
工具窗口提供補(bǔ)充編輯代碼的功能。例如,“ 項目” 工具窗口顯示您的項目結(jié)構(gòu),而“ 運行” 工具窗口則顯示應(yīng)用程序在運行時的輸出。
默認(rèn)情況下,工具窗口停靠在主窗口的側(cè)面和底部。您可以根據(jù)需要排列它們,取消停靠,調(diào)整大小,隱藏等等。右鍵單擊工具窗口的標(biāo)題或單擊其排列選項的標(biāo)題。
您可以分配快捷方式以快速訪問您經(jīng)常使用的工具窗口。其中一些默認(rèn)情況下具有快捷方式。例如,要打開“ 項目” 工具窗口,請按Alt+1,而要打開“ 終端工具”窗口,請按Alt+F12。要從編輯器跳到最后一個活動的工具窗口,請按F12。
上下文菜單
您可以右鍵單擊界面的各個元素,以查看當(dāng)前上下文中可用的操作。例如,在“ 項目” 工具窗口中右鍵單擊一個文件以獲取與該文件相關(guān)的操作,或者在編輯器中右鍵單擊以查看適用于當(dāng)前代碼片段的操作。
這些操作大多數(shù)都可以從屏幕頂部或主窗口的主菜單中執(zhí)行。帶有快捷方式的操作在操作名稱旁邊顯示快捷方式。
彈出菜單
彈出菜單可快速訪問與當(dāng)前上下文有關(guān)的操作。例如,按Alt+Insert編輯器中的,以打開“ 生成”彈出窗口,以基于上下文生成代碼構(gòu)造。Alt+Insert 在“ 項目”工具窗口中按 將打開“ 新建” 彈出窗口,用于將新文件和目錄添加到項目中。
您可以使用常用操作的快速列表來創(chuàng)建自定義彈出菜單。例如,您可以按Ctrl+Shift+Alt+T打開“ 重構(gòu)此”彈出窗口,其中包含與重構(gòu)有關(guān)的預(yù)定義快速動作列表。
=====================================================
更多關(guān)于CLion的教程、資源敬請關(guān)注我們即將推出的后續(xù)教程哦~
想要購買Clion正版授權(quán)的朋友歡迎。
關(guān)注下方微信公眾號嗎,及時獲取產(chǎn)品最新消息和最新資訊